Abstract:"This companion volume focuses on the application and practical ramifications of Indian ethics. It reports on contemporary wide-ranging social and communal challenges facing people in such diverse areas as women and ethics, politics, justice, bioethics and ecology. As a contemporary volume, it builds linkages between existing theories and emerging issues, problems and questions in today's India. The volume brings together contributions from philosophers and contemporary thinkers on practical ethics, exploring both the scope as well as boundaries or limits of ethics when applied to everyday and real-life concerns and challenges facing India in the context of a troubled globalizing world. As such, this collection draws on multiple forms of writing and research, including classical essay form, reportage and interview, critical case studies and textual analyses The book will be of interest to scholars, researchers and students of Indian philosophy, Indian ethics, women's issues, social justice, environmental ethics, bioethics, animal ethics, and cross-cultural responses to dominant Western moral thought. It will also be useful to researchers working on Gandhi, sustainability, ecology, comparative philosophy, and dharma studies"--
